Transaction 883aeabb7f09ab954fed68343059d233fbdcfe4152eec67651635577ca6b7193
2 Input
2 Outputs
- 883aeabb7f09ab954fed68343059d233fbdcfe4152eec67651635577ca6b7193:0
- 883aeabb7f09ab954fed68343059d233fbdcfe4152eec67651635577ca6b7193:1
value 13242524
address 15zNzQbeGTpb1ZFsT6hBdfSAqBTiMxVChx
value 762097
address 1CeLa45dDK7GvVsDVCzuWk2EBPHfBq2EfM